Yintoni kanye kanye i-RAM kwaye isetyenziselwa ntoni?

Unokuba nombono ongacacanga wokuba yintoni i-RAM, kodwa ukuyibeka ngokulula, memoria RAM (Memoria de Acceso Aleatorio) Sisithuba apho ikhompuyutha yakho igcina okwexeshana idatha kunye neenkqubo esebenza kuzo ngoku. Yicinge njenge desktop yePC yakho: Okukhona inkulu, kokukhona izinto ezininzi onokuthi uzivule ngexesha elinye ngaphandle kokuxinana..

Umahluko ophambili kwi-hard drive kukuba i-RAM ayigcini nantoni ngokusisigxina. Xa ucima ikhompyuter yakho, yonke into ekwi-RAM iyanyamalala. Ke ngoko, ukuba awunayo inkumbulo yaneleyo, uya kuqaphela ukuba ikhomputha yakho isebenza kancinane, izicelo zizivaleka ngokuzenzekelayo, okanye kufuneka ulinde inkqubo igqibe ukuvula. Ukuba nesixa esifanelekileyo se-RAM sisitshixo sokugcina yonke into ihamba kakuhle kwaye ngaphandle kokuthintitha..

Ingakanani i-RAM endiyidinga ngokwenene? Isikhokelo ngoMsebenzisi weNdidi kunye noMsebenzi

Ndiza kuyishwankathela apha ngokusekwe kolona setyenziso luqhelekileyo kunye nezinto ezicetyiswa ziingcali kunye nabavelisi kwizixhobo zangoku:

  • I-RAM eyi-4 GBKule mihla, kuphela iilaptops ezitshiphu kakhulu okanye ii-Chromebooks eziza nale RAM incinci. Nge-4 GB, unokusebenzisa isikhangeli sakho, i-imeyile, kunye neenkqubo ezisisiseko zeofisi, kodwa enye into encinci. Ezinye iiwebhusayithi azisalayishi ngokufanelekileyo, kwaye ukuqhuba ii-apps ezininzi ngaxeshanye ngumsebenzi ongenakwenzeka. Ngokunyaniseka, ukuba unokukuphepha, kungcono ungathengi iPC enememori encinci.
  • I-RAM eyi-8 GB: Yeyona nto incinci inesidima sokusetyenziswa kwemihla ngemihla (ukubrawuza, iinethiwekhi zentlalo, ukubukela iividiyo, ukubhala, izabelo zeklasi okanye ukusebenza ngefowuni okulula). Nge-8 GB ungalawula kakuhle ukuba awuqhelekanga ukuvula iithebhu ezininzi okanye usebenzise iinkqubo ezinzima., nangona imidlalo yanamhlanje kunye nezicelo ezifunwayo zinokuthi ziwe phantsi. Ukuba uhlahlo lwabiwo-mali luqinile, lukhetho olusebenzayo lwabafundi kunye nabasebenzisi abangafunekiyo.
  • I-RAM eyi-16 GB: Umgangatho otofotofo kwabaninzi namhlanje. Ikuvumela ukuba uvule izicelo ezininzi, usebenze ngeefayile ezinkulu, udlale phantse yonke into enemizobo elungileyo, hlela iifoto kunye neevidiyo kumgangatho wabasakhulayo, kwaye usasaze.. Yeyona mali ifanelekileyo kwabo bafuna ukusebenza, uzinzo, kunye nokuqina ngokuhamba kwexesha ngaphandle kokuchitha ngaphezulu.
  • I-RAM eyi-32 GB: Kucetyiswa kubasebenzisi abaphambili kunye nabadali bomxholo (ukuhlelwa kwevidiyo ye-4K, imodeli ye-3D, uphuhliso lwesoftware, ukudlala ngokusasazwa ngaxeshanye). Ukuba ungomnye wabo bangazange bavale iithebhu kwaye basebenzise ii -apps ezininzi zobuchwephesha ngexesha elinye, i-32 GB ingaphezulu kokwaneleyo..
  • 64 GB nangaphezulu: Kuphela kwimisebenzi yobuchwephesha bokwenene, ukuhlelwa kwevidiyo ye-8K, unikezelo olukhulu lwe-3D, iiseti zedatha ezinkulu, okanye izitishi ezikhethekileyo zokusebenza. Ukuba awulogcisa olukwinqanaba eliphezulu, akuyomfuneko kwaye neyona midlalo ifuna kakhulu ayisebenzisi nkumbulo ingako..

I-RAM kunye nenkqubo yokusebenza: Ngaba imfuno iyatshintsha ngokuxhomekeke ekubeni usebenzisa iWindows, iMac, okanye iLinux?

Inkqubo nganye yokusebenza ilawula i-RAM ngokwahlukileyo:

  • Iifestile: Ithanda ukufuna i-RAM engaphezulu, ngakumbi kwiinguqulelo zangoku (Windows 10/11). Ngokufanelekileyo, i-16 GB ilungele ukusetyenziswa ngokubanzi, okanye i-32 GB ukuba ufuna ukuba nesithuba esingaphezu kwesaneleyo kwaye usebenzise iinkqubo ezifunwayo.
  • i-macOS: Ilungiselelwe ngcono, kodwa iiMacs ezintsha ezine-Apple Silicon ziye zathengisa i-RAM, ngoko luluvo oluhle ukufumana umthamo ochanekileyo kwasekuqaleni. Kuninzi, i-8 okanye i-16 GB yanele, kodwa ukuba uhlela iividiyo ezinkulu, khetha i-32 GB njengoko ingenakuphuculwa.
  • I-Linux: Isebenza kakuhle, inokusebenza kakuhle ngememori encinci kwiikhompyuter ezindala, kodwa ukuba usebenzisa iLinux njengesicelo sakho esiphambili kwaye uyityhale ngenene (inkqubo, ukuhlela, ukwenza izinto ezininzi), jolise ubuncinci kwi-8 okanye i-16 GB.

Usetyenziso olukwinqanaba eliphambili: Ingakanani i-RAM oyifunayo kuMdlalo, uYilo, ukuhlela, okanye ukusasaza?

Imidlalo

Durante muchos años, I-8 GB yayanele ukudlala, kodwa izihloko zangoku kunye nenkqubo yokusebenza ngokwayo ikwenza kucebiseke ukuba nayo 16 GBImidlalo yamva nje efana neCyberpunk 2077 okanye abadubuli abasikekileyo sele befuna obu buncinci. Ukuba ufuna ukusasaza, urekhode umdlalo wakho, okanye uvule iinkqubo ngelixa udlala, I-32 GB ikunika i-headroom kunye ne-zero bottlenecksNgaphandle koko, kufanelekile kuphela ukuseta okugqithisileyo.

Uyilo lwegraphic, ukuhlelwa kwevidiyo kunye nokufota

Iinkqubo ezifana ne-Photoshop, i-Lightroom, i-DaVinci Resolve, okanye i-Premiere isebenzisa i-RAM eninzi ukulawula imifanekiso emikhulu okanye iividiyo. Ukulungiswa kwefoto kunye nevidiyo ye-HD, i-16 GB inikezelwa., kodwa ukuba ufuna ukusebenza kwi-4K, enemigangatho enzima, iifayile ezininzi ngaxeshanye, okanye iziphumo ezinzima, I-32 GB iya kukunika ubumanzi bokwenyaniKwinqanaba lobuchwephesha, i-64GB iyimfuneko kuphela kumsebenzi we-8K okanye iiprojekthi ezinkulu.

Imodeli ye-3D kunye nophuhliso oluphambili

Kwimisebenzi efana nonikezelo lwe-3D, ukulinganisa kwezesayensi okanye ukwakhiwa kwesoftware enkulu, i-RAM eninzi, ingcono. I-32 GB sisiseko sokusebenza ngokukhululeka kwi-Blender, Autocad, Injini ye-Unreal okanye ezinye iindawo zangoku ze-3DUkuba usebenzisa iiseti zedatha ezinkulu, ukunikezela nge-4K/8K, okanye uqeqesho lweemodeli ze-AI, 64GB okanye ngaphezulu kunokuba yimfuneko.

Wazi njani ukuba ingakanani i-RAM onayo kwaye ingakanani onokuyifaka?

Ngaphambi kokwenza naluphi na utshintsho, kuya kufuneka wazi ubungakanani obufakiweyo kunye nemida yesixhobo:

  • KwiWindows: Cofa ekunene imenyu yokuQala kwaye uye ku "Umphathi woMsebenzi"> "Ukusebenza"> "Inkumbulo." Apho uya kubona i-GB efakiweyo, iimodyuli ezithatha indawo nganye, kunye neendawo zokubeka simahla.
  • Ukusuka kwikhonsoli yomyalelo: Yenza wmic memphysical get MaxCapacity, MemoryDevices ukwazi amandla aphezulu kunye nenani leemodyuli ezixhaswayo.
  • KwiMac: Cofa i-Apple> "Malunga nale Mac." Uya kubona i-RAM efakiweyo kwaye, ukuba yimodeli ye-Intel, uphuculo olunokwenzeka. Kwi-Apple Silicon (M1, M2, M3, njl.), I-RAM ithengiswa kwaye ayikwazi ukuphuculwa.
  • KwiLinux: Yenza sudo dmidecode -t memoryUya kubona iinkcukacha zeemodyuli kunye nomthamo oxhaswayo.
  • Izicelo zomntu wesithathu: Iinkqubo ezifana I-CPU-Z (IWindows) okanye i-Hardinfo (Linux) inikezela ngolwazi malunga ne-hardware kunye ne-RAM efakiweyo.

Soloko ujongana nebhodi yakho ye-motherboard kunye ne-processor manual ukuqinisekisa ukuhambelana, iintlobo ze-RAM, kunye nemida yemodyuli ephezulu. Oku kuya kuthintela imiba kunye nokungahambi kakuhle xa uphucula. Okokugqibela, ungathandabuzi ukusebenzisa izixhobo ezifana neMemTest64 ngolwazi oluthe vetshe.

Umahluko phakathi kweDDR3, DDR4, DDR5 kunye ne-DDR6 ezayo

Uhlobo lwe-RAM exhaswa yikhompyuter yakho luchaphazela zombini umthamo kunye nesantya esiphezulu. I-DDR4 ngowona mgangatho uqhelekileyo wangoku, kodwa i-DDR5 iqala ukubonakala kwiikhompyuter ezintsha kwaye iya kuba yindlela yexesha elizayo. I-DDR3 ifumaneka kuphela kwiimodeli ezindala.

  • I-DDR4: Iimodyuli ukuya kuthi ga kwi-32 GB nganye, kunye nee-frequencies ukusuka kwi-2133 ukuya kwi-3200 MHz.
  • I-DDR5: Amaqonga amatsha avumela iimodyuli ze-48GB kunye nee-frequencies eziphezulu, ezikhokelela kuqwalaselo lwe-128GB okanye ngaphezulu ngokupheleleyo.
  • I-DDR6: Isekuphuhlisweni, kodwa azikho iikhompyuter zasekhaya ezinesi sizukulwana okwangoku.

Kwenzeka ntoni ukuba i-RAM iyasilela okanye iyaphela?

Iimpawu eziqhelekileyo zezi:

  • Ukusebenza kwePC kuyancipha ngokuhamba kwexesha: Ukucotha xa uvula izicelo ezininzi.
  • Ukuwa, ukuvalwa okungalindelekanga, okanye iimpazamo zememori.
  • Inkqubo ithatha ixesha elide ukuqala okanye ukuvula iinkqubo ezinzima.
  • Awukwazi ukugcina iithebhu ezininzi okanye usetyenziso luvuliwe.
  • Imiba yemizobo kwimidlalo okanye imikhenkce.

Kwezi meko, yandisa i-RAM ukuba ikhomputha iyakuvumela okanye endaweni yeemodyuli ezineziphene. Oku kuya kuphucula ukuzinza kunye ne-agility, kwaye ingaba yi-investment elula yokuvuselela izixhobo zokuguga.

Umthamo okanye isantya? Yiyiphi eyona nto ibalulekileyo?

Nje, isixa kwi-GB siphambili, kodwa isantya (MHz) ikwadlala indima, ngakumbi kwiindawo ezifana nemidlalo, ukuhlela, okanye xa usebenzisa abaqhubekisi abanemizobo ehlanganisiweyo. Imemori ekhawulezayo inokuphucula amaxesha okufunda nokubhala, kodwa impembelelo iyahluka ngokuxhomekeke kwi-CPU kunye nokusetyenziswa. Yenza iprofayile ye-XMP kwi-BIOS ithathe inzuzo epheleleyo yesantya esiqinisekisiweyo. Ukuba i-motherboard yakho ayixhasi i-XMP, imemori iya kusebenza ngesantya esisezantsi ngokungagqibekanga.

Iingcebiso zokukhetha i-RAM efanelekileyo

  • Evalúa tus necesidades reales: Musa ukuthenga kakhulu, kodwa ungathengi nje ubuncinci obufunekayo ukuba wenza izinto ezininzi.
  • Jonga ukuhambelana nebhodi yakho yomama kunye neprosesa: Jonga iimanyuwali kunye namaphepha obugcisa phambi kokuthenga iimodyuli ezintsha.
  • Kubasebenzisi abaninzi bangoku, i-16 GB yanele.Cinga nge-32GB ukuba ufuna ubomi obude okanye umsebenzi wobugcisa.
  • Khetha iimodyuli zamajelo amabini: Faka imemori efanayo ngababini ukuphucula ukusebenza.
  • Kwiilaptops ezine-RAM ethengisiweyo, khetha eyona iphezulu kwasekuqaleni.: : akukho khetho kulwandiso lwexesha elizayo.
